60-minute timer has 6.5โ€ face (Diameter), with luminous numerals, dial, and hands for enhanced visibility in darkroomsTwo hands for setting by minutes, seconds, or a combination of minutes and secondsTwo outlets for automatic switching between enlarger or printer and safety lightElectric motor provides + or - .015% accuracyNonconductive plastic case with rubber base pads help protect against impact, chemicals, moisture, and electrical shock

I used to use the same method (with a wrist watch, pre smart phone days). It works pretty well if your times aren't long. Consider getting an extension cord with in-line switch to make it easier.

After getting sick and tired of looking at my watch, I started using these photo enlarger timers which is what I've been using ever since. Well, I have a digital one now but essentially the same thing.

As far as the vacuum, I've not needed one for my stuff but I don't do a lot of fine halftones or complicated index prints. If you DO want to do process or index prints, you will probably need the vacuum.
